DEATHS.

DUNLOP. —At his residence, Tahakopa, on February 17. 1928, John, dearly loved husband of Mary Dunlop; In his seventysixth year. DYSARSKI.—On February 18, 1928, at Allanton, Julia, dearly beloved wife of the late John Dysarski; aged 90 years. R.I.P. The Funeral will leave the Catholic Church, Allanton, To-morrow (Tuesday), at 11 a.m., for the Allanton Cemetery. Friends please accept this, the only, intimation.—-Robert John Campbell, undertaker, Mosglel. M'CONNELL. —On the 19th February, 1928, at his residence, No. 1 View street, James Alexander, beloved second son of Catherine Ryan and the late Hugh M’Connell. R.l.P.—Hugh Gourley, Ltd., undertakers. PROVAN.--On February IS, at Clyde Hos-‘ pital, Ada, dearly beloved wife of Dave Provan, Bendigo Hotel, Alexandra, and eldest daughter of Mr and Mrs J. Bell, of Invercargill ; aged 26 years. Deeply mourned.— The Funeral will take place at 3 o’clock To-day (Monday), at Invercargill. SPEIGHT. —On February 19, 1928 (suddenly), at his residence, York place, Charles, beloved husband of Jessie M. Speight: aged 62 years.—Funeral To-morrow (Tuesday) morning, at 10 o'clock.
